What it does

This web application allows for users to have discussion posts in which people within the community can have a conversation and help each other. The events page helps people post social and volunteer events in order to keep others informed about what is happening in order to increase active engagement from all the members of the community.

How we built it

We used a Flask framework to build the web application. SQL for the database which allows for user data as well as posts and events to be saved. We also used HTML and CSS for the layout of the page in order to style it.
